UNY Elementary School Teacher Education Student Contributes to International Educational Practice at Sekolah Indonesia Bangkok

By admin_fip | 11:48 AM WIB, Mon September 14, 2026

Rani Isnaeni, a student from the Elementary School Teacher Education (PGSD) Study Program, Faculty of Education (FIP), Universitas Negeri Yogyakarta (UNY), participated in the International Educational Practice at Sekolah Indonesia Bangkok (SIB), Thailand, from August 3 to 24, 2026. This initiative provided an opportunity for the student to apply pedagogical competencies while gaining teaching experience within an international educational environment.

Rani was the sole UNY PGSD student selected for the program. She was appointed as the Team Leader for the International Educational Practice, leading a team of five students. Throughout the program, Rani conducted teaching practice for Pancasila Education and Indonesian Language for 1st and 2nd-grade elementary students, as well as English for 3rd and 5th-grade students.

Learning activities were designed to be active and engaging through various methods, such as discussions, educational games, practice exercises, and group work. These activities encouraged active student participation while helping the teaching student refine her skills in designing lessons tailored to the characteristics and needs of the learners.

The International Educational Practice at SIB also supported the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), particularly SDG 4: Quality Education, which emphasizes inclusive, equitable, quality education and lifelong learning opportunities for all.

This contribution was realized through the direct involvement of the student in teaching and mentoring. Lessons were aimed not only at subject mastery but also at fostering students' critical thinking, communication, collaboration, and self-confidence.

Beyond classroom instruction, Rani assisted in training the SIB Flag Raising Troop (Paskibra) in preparation for the Embassy of the Republic of Indonesia (KBRI) Bangkok troop during the 81st Indonesian Independence Day Ceremony and the Indonesian Diplomatic Reception with the Kingdom of Thailand.

The Paskibra training formed an integral part of the educational experience, contributing to students' character building through discipline, responsibility, teamwork, and national pride.

Involvement in this international program enabled Rani to bridge academic theory with real-world school practice. Interacting with students, mentor teachers, and various stakeholders at SIB enhanced her pedagogical capabilities, communication skills, teamwork, and adaptability in a different educational context.

This experience serves as valuable preparation for PGSD students to grasp the roles and responsibilities of future elementary school educators. Through this program, students gain professional experience while directly contributing to the education of Indonesian children living abroad.

The International Educational Practice at Sekolah Indonesia Bangkok demonstrates that cross-border learning experiences offer a platform for university students to hone their competencies while actively contributing to quality education.
